2-(4-phenylbutyl)hexahydro-1h-4,7-epoxyisoindole-1,3(2h)-dione;NSC25612;AC1L5JTE;AC1Q6KYF;AR-1C8105;NSC-25612
Please post your buying leads,so that our qualified suppliers will soon contact you!
Country - Code Area - Code Number